When Should Your Baby's First Dental Visit Happen?

The American Academy of Pediatric Dentistry (AAPD) recommends scheduling a baby's first dental visit within six months of the first tooth erupting, and no later than the first birthday. Establishing this "dental home" early gives your child consistent, trusted care in a familiar setting and helps catch small issues before they grow.

If your little one has already passed these milestones, the best time to schedule a first dental visit for your baby or toddler is simply now. Babies are born with 20 baby teeth hidden beneath their gums, and we help keep every one healthy from the moment they emerge.

What to Expect During Your Baby's First Pediatric Dental Appointment

Every dental visit starts with a warm welcome designed to put you and your baby at ease. Dr. Burns performs a gentle exam of your child's developing teeth and soft tissue, checking teething progress and early signs of decay, and may recommend a soft cleaning with fluoride to strengthen enamel.

Afterward, you'll receive a personalized treatment plan and follow-up schedule. Our team shares age-appropriate brushing tips, toothpaste guidance, and smart snacking advice, including when to wean off a bottle or pacifier.

Preventing Early Childhood Caries (Baby Bottle Tooth Decay)

Early childhood caries, often called baby bottle tooth decay, is one of the most common preventable diseases affecting children under six. It develops when teeth are repeatedly exposed to sugary liquids such as formula, sweetened drinks, or fruit juice, and the bacteria that feed on that sugar produce acids that wear down enamel over time.

Because cavities can form as soon as teeth emerge, early exams are one of the best defenses. We build a customized prevention plan for every Lavon family, combining at-home care strategies with regular dental exams.

When should I schedule my baby's first dental appointment?

The AAPD recommends scheduling a baby's first dental appointment within six months of the first tooth erupting, or by the child's first birthday, whichever comes first. This early visit establishes a "dental home," a consistent place for preventive care. If your child has passed this window, scheduling a visit now is still recommended to catch developing issues early.
